If Nature is your inspiration, you'll be thrilled to live two short blocks from Inwood Hill Park, which is home to the beautiful Muscota Marsh, an extensive wetland restoration that reintroduces salt marsh and freshwater zones containing a diverse palette of native plants. This lush park also offers hiking trails, running paths, ball fields, dog runs, kayaking and plenty of green space for picnics, relaxing, enjoying free outdoor summer concerts or evening yoga. Residents of the community have access to Columbia University's Lawrence A. Wien Stadium track and can purchase memberships at The Dick Savitt Tennis Center without sponsorship by current members.
